USN-7208-1: Apache Commons BCEL vulnerability
Published Jan 16, 2025
·Updated
Felix Wilhelm discovered that Apache Commons BCEL APIs incorrectly handled parameters due to a memory issue. An attacker supplying malicious input could exploit this to generate and execute arbitrary bytecode.

Frequently Asked Questions
1
What is the severity of USN-7208-1?
The severity of USN-7208-1 is classified as high due to the potential for arbitrary bytecode execution.
2
How do I fix USN-7208-1?
To fix USN-7208-1, update the libbcel-java package to the latest version available for your Ubuntu release.
3
Which Ubuntu versions are affected by USN-7208-1?
USN-7208-1 affects Ubuntu versions 16.04, 18.04, 20.04, and 22.04 with specific libbcel-java package versions.
